Date and Ginger Biscuits

  • DifficultyEasy
  • Prep0:10
  • Cook0:15
  • Makes 20

Ingredients

  • 12 pitted dates
  • 180 g soft butter
  • 3/4 cup brown sugar
  • 1 tsp vanilla essence
  • 1 egg yolks
  • 2 cup plain flour sifted
  • 1 1/2 tsp bicarbonate of soda sifted
  • 1 1/2 tsp ground ginger sifted
  • 3/4 cup raw sugar to coat

Method

  • Step 1
    Preheat oven to 180C. Lightly grease baking tray with oil spray.
  • Step 2
    Put dates in a bowl, just cover with boiling water and stand for 5 minutes. Drain and mash them until smooth.
  • Step 3
    With an electric mixer beat the butter, brown sugar and vanilla until pale and creamy. Add egg yolk, then dates and continue beating. Mix in the sifted flour, soda, and ginger until just combined.
  • Step 4
    Roll tablespoonfuls into balls, roll in the raw sugar then place on trays, leaving room for spreading.
  • Step 5
    Bake for 12 -13 minutes.
Recipe Notes
For smaller biscuits use a teaspoon.
